The biggest game-changer is the Delhi-Mumbai Expressway. This mega infrastructure project passes close to Naugaon and is already making travel faster and smoother. As a result, land near the expressway is in high demand. Farmlands within a short driving distance from the expressway have become more desirable, pushing up the Naugaon farmland price.
Urban buyers from Delhi NCR are increasingly looking for peaceful weekend getaways. Naugaon offers fresh air, natural surroundings, and open green space, making it perfect for second homes or farmhouses. This trend has created more demand for plotted farmlands, especially in gated projects.

Naugaon is blessed with scenic views of the Aravalli Hills. Land facing or near these hills is in higher demand. Buyers are willing to pay extra for scenic value, and this demand is one of the reasons prices are climbing steadily.
With industrial development slowly expanding through Rajasthan, especially near RIICO zones, farmland around these zones is also becoming more valuable. Though Naugaon remains largely green and serene, nearby areas showing industrial growth impact its overall market appeal.
One of the hidden factors pushing up prices is legal clarity. Farmland with proper documents, fencing, and demarcation is selling for more than land without any planning. People want hassle-free investment options—even if it costs a bit more upfront.
